Company Description

Wish is a mobile e-commerce platform that flips traditional shopping on its head. We connect hundreds of millions of people with the widest selection of delightful, surprising, and—most importantly—affordable products delivered directly to their doors. Each day on Wish, millions of customers in more than 160 countries around the world discover new products. For our over 1 million merchant partners, anyone with a good idea and a mobile phone can instantly tap into a global market.

Job Description

Wish is looking to hire a Senior Employee Communications Manager to lead the planning, development and execution of a comprehensive employee communications program that enables employee understanding and engagement across Wish. 

 The role will include the communication of key announcements, employee communications and events, as well as scoping out and overseeing employee engagement strategies, change programs and campaigns.

What you'll be doing:

​​​​​​Part of a newly formed Corporate Communications team, you will feed into the overall Brand Marketing strategy. Your responsibilities will include:

  •  Managing employee communications in partnership with members of the leadership and HR teams
  • Working with senior stakeholders within the business to translate business objectives and requirements into effective internal communication and engagement strategies

  • Ensuring message consistency, alignment and relevant translation across each of Wish’s markets

  • Ownership of company-wide, divisional and localized corporate internal communication and engagement strategies and delivery of all relevant activities

  • Development of high impact internal communications messages and campaigns that enable understanding and drive employee engagement

  • Providing effective counsel to team leaders across the business on employee comms and engagement related matters

  • Equipping relevant teams with the required tools to communicate effectively within their teams

  • Using insight and measurement tools to measure effectiveness of internal communications strategies and channels
